Questions People Actually Ask

What should a good RFQ form include?

A strong RFQ form gathers all the key details upfront: product type, specifications, quantities, delivery location, and timeframe. By collecting this information clearly, you avoid back-and-forth emails and can provide faster, more accurate quotes that convert better.

Will adding product specs improve search visibility?

Yes. Clear product specifications, structured data, and downloadable sheets not only help human visitors but also signal to search engines and AI assistants exactly what you offer. That improves your chances of appearing for specific industry and “wholesale + suburb” searches.
